Medical Facilities, in partnership with physicians, owns a diverse portfolio of highly rated, high-quality surgical facilities in the United States. Medical Facilities’ four specialty surgical hospitals are located in Arkansas, Oklahoma, and South Dakota. The hospitals focus on a limited number of high volume, non-emergency surgical, diagnostic, imaging, and pain management procedures as well as offer ancillary services such as urgent care and occupational health. The case mix at each hospital is a function of the clinical specialties of the physicians on the medical staff and the equipment and infrastructure at each facility. Orthopedic and neurosurgical procedures represent a large portion of the case volumes at the hospitals. Medical Facilities’ ambulatory surgery center is located in California, and performs a broad range of outpatient procedures, with patient stays of less than 24 hours.
